"This listing is for an EMS VCS3 The Putney Analog Modular Synthesizer w/ Original DK 1 Keyboard. Important to note about this synth, it does not have master tune knob like many synths made after. There are three parameters the user needs to juggle to property tune this synth. The first is the frequency knob of the oscillators, 2nd is "Input Channel 1" knob and finally, the "Frequency" knob on the DK1 keyboard. Even with everything dialed in nicely, sometimes the higher or lower notes on the keyboard will be slightly out of tune. Adding or removing patch pins will raise or lower the voltages for all three of these parameters and will throw the synth out of tune. This is a historic synthesizer without the "quality of life" upgrades of analog synthesizers made after."

SERVICE DONE:

VCS3:
- All new electrolytic and tantalum capacitors (including PSU)
- All new 5w resistors
- Rebuilt power supply section with new voltage regulators, diodes and transistors
- Replaced envelope lamp with LED
- New grounded power cable
- Cleaned card edges and card edge connectors
- Full calibration to factory specs

DK1:
- All new electrolytic capacitors
- Full calibration to factory specs

"The Body Synths Metal Fetishist is a Percussion Synthesizer featuring a loopable randomness sequencer and a eurorack-compatible control-voltage interface.

Explore percussion by synthesizing simple Kicks, harsh Noise, fuzzy Drones, digital Glitches and plucky microtonal Melodies
The Metal Fetishist is a beat-making platform designed for rythm discovery and percussive sound design. The unapologetically digital sound engine includes a single oscillator, a white noise source, a resonant multi-mode filter and a digital distortion section featuring downsampling and overdrive.

Random sequencing with control
The Metal Fetishist features two randomness generators. At every trigger step of the sequence, the Random Step Mod section creates a new modulation value that can modify the Pitch, the amount of Noise or the filter Cut-Off value, while the modulation amount can be selected manually. At every sequence step, the Random Skips control decides if the current step will trigger or not, based on the skipping amount selected. The big STEPS knob won't do anything at its OFF position, leaving the synth in completely random mode! But as you turn it right it will lock the previously generated random step values into repeatable sequences of length 2, 4, 8, 10, 16 or 32. Have fun with it!"

"Using only a single clock input Boolean Logic Latched by Magnetic Freak is able to create a plethora of rhythmic patterns by combining divisions of that clock through logic gates. In this instance the patterns drive a kick, snare, 3 static pitch VCOs, and a bass boost. An entire arrangement of elements driven by complimentary patterns derived from a simple clock.

Clock: Buchla 246 Sequential Voltage Source
Kick: Bugbrand DRM2 Analogue Drum Voice
Snare: 1979 Dual Algorithmic Oscillator (DAO)
Synth Voices 1-3: Northern Light Modular 8-bit Synth Voice (h8B)
(with Buchla 291 VCF layered with Voice 1)
Bass: Bugbrand DRM2 amp modulation

Recorded as 2 tracks into Ableton Live. Compression, reverb, and panning added in post."
